The “Wood Panel Processing Technique (WPPT)”Academy: A Pathway to Success

After two years of careful research and planning, Action TESA launched the Wood Panel Processing Technique (WPPT)” Certificate Course. Guided by the uplifting motto “Hunar Badhao, Tarakki Paao” (Grow Your Skills, Find Success), this free, three-month program welcomed youth, many from artisan families, with a minimum 8th-grade education. The training was designed to prepare them for the future, covering:

Action Tesa GIF

  • Hands-on practice with cutting-edge tools
  • Expertise in edge banding, CNC machine operation, and HDHMR panel cutting
  • Factory-grade discipline and professional processes
  • A strong work ethic is required to thrive in the industry

A Day of Triumph: 100% Placement Success

On July 22, 2025, the MSME Technology Centre in Sitarganj buzzed with pride and joy as the first batch graduated. At a grand convocation ceremony, Action TESA and MSME awarded certificates to these newly skilled professionals. The celebration didn’t end there. A Mega Campus Placement Drive followed, attracting top furniture companies like Nilkamal, Impression Furniture, Dahiya Traders, and Woodflip Timber. Every single graduate secured a job, complete with competitive salaries, lodging support, and roles perfectly suited to their training.
